Includes bibliographical references (pages 167-171) and index.
The challenge -- The architecture of instructional leadership ability -- Element #1: establishing a shared vision/mission, goals -- And expectations -- Element #2: strategic resourcing -- Element #3: ensuring teacher and staff effectiveness -- Element #4: leading and participating in teacher/leader -- Learning and development -- Element #5: providing an orderly, safe, and supportive -- Environment -- Feedback for learning -- Deliberate practice in theory -- Deliberate practice in application -- Putting it all together.
